1What is the typical cost range for professional cabinet installation in Gorham, and what factors influence the price?

In the Gorham and greater Portland area, professional cabinet installation typically ranges from $2,000 to $8,000+, heavily dependent on project scope and cabinet quality. Key cost factors include the linear footage of cabinets, the complexity of the layout (e.g., corners, islands), any necessary demolition or wall modifications, and whether you are providing the cabinets or the installer is sourcing them. Local labor rates and the season can also affect pricing, with summer being a high-demand period.

3Are there any local Gorham or Maine regulations I should be aware of for cabinet installation?

While cabinet installation itself doesn't usually require a specific permit, any associated electrical, plumbing, or structural wall changes likely will. You must comply with Gorham's building codes, which are based on the Maine Uniform Building and Energy Code (MUBEC). It's crucial to hire a licensed and insured installer who is familiar with these local codes, especially for projects in older Gorham homes that may involve updating to current standards.

5How does Maine's climate affect my new cabinets, and what can be done during installation to mitigate issues?

Maine's significant seasonal humidity fluctuations can cause wood cabinets to expand and contract. A professional installer in Gorham will acclimate the cabinets in your home for several days before installation and will leave appropriate expansion gaps, which are then covered with trim. They will also ensure proper sealing and use adjustable hardware to allow for minor movement over time, preventing doors from sticking or gaps from appearing during our dry winters.
